## Building Access — Spares Room (Hullbrook Annex)

Contractors: the spare hardware room is down the east corridor on the ground floor, third door on the left. Sign in at the front desk first and grab a visitor lanyard. Anything you take out, jot it in the blue logbook — yes, even the little stuff. The door self-locks, so don't wedge it. To get in, punch in the code below.

staff pass of hagug-taguf = bdg-HJ-9

/*
 * FontCellar client setup — discussed at weekly eng sync.
 * We vendor all third-party typefaces through the internal FontCellar
 * mirror rather than fetching from upstream foundries at build time.
 * This keeps builds reproducible and license-auditable. The client
 * below pulls the pinned font manifest and verifies checksums before
 * copying assets into the bundle. It authenticates to the mirror
 * with the key that follows.
 */

service key, kahog-tahof: kto3_rfe

The Moonpull tide-table widget is alerting because predicted tide data has not refreshed in over six hours. The widget falls back to its last cached table, so displayed values may drift from actual conditions, which matters most near the Saltgrass Harbor deployment. Check the harmonic-model fetch job first; it fails silently on schema changes. Diagnostic steps and ownership details are on the page below.

runbook for tagug-hafog: https://jira.lumiclabs.internal/projects/pages/pages/9773c0d8